Landscaping costs depend on the specific needs of your property. Factors that shift the price include the square footage of the area, the complexity of your design, and the type of materials you choose, such as natural stone versus concrete pavers. Labor costs fluctuate based on site accessibility and the amount of grading or drainage work required before planting begins.
A lawn care company specializes in keeping your grass healthy through mowing, fertilization, aeration, and weed control. You need them when your schedule does not allow for consistent yard work or when your grass needs professional treatment to thrive. While there are many styles, common landscape types include formal, informal, desert, tropical, woodland, and cottage gardens. In Santa Rosa, you might see adaptations of Mediterranean or California native landscapes that are well-suited to our dry summers and mild winters. The goal is to create something sustainable and attractive for your specific environment.

The least expensive way often involves focusing on low-maintenance native plants that require less watering and care. Prioritizing DIY tasks like mowing and weeding can also save money. For larger projects, phasing the work over time and focusing on essential elements first, like a functional patio or basic planting, can be cost-effective.
